Evolution of Tokens Previous part Pupupu, it's been almost a year since I wrote the previous article. On one hand, a lot has changed. On the other hand, almost nothing has. In this series, I talk about trends in tokens and launchpads on TON (GRAM). It feels like I could also start covering trading terminals now, because we finally have those too. Stonks launched its terminal, and DeDust released the x1000 terminal. I've also seen a terminal called not.trade, but haven't had the chance to try it yet. There are rumors that GMGN integration is coming soon. In short, we're getting ready. DeDust launched its own launchpad, Uranus. For a long time, nothing particularly interesting came out of it. Then Groyp Team appeared. They built a product that integrated multiple existing solutions, including the Uranus launchpad, and called it topblast.lol. It's trending right now. It feels like everyone is preparing for GRAM season. It's starting to smell a little bit like Solana. By the way, TON (GRAM) has become faster and cheaper than Solana. Pretty cool, right? What about the tokens themselves? Surprisingly, the previous part is still relevant, and it seems like almost every official sticker pack now has a token attached to it — sometimes even several. Overall, it's pretty funny and intuitive. UTYA, REDO, CHERRY, and BUDDY are still relevant. Over the past week, everyone has been obsessed with the TON → GRAM ticker rename, and as a result, we've seen a wave of launches centered specifically around GRAM. Overall, we're seeing trading volumes increase, new people entering the ecosystem, and it feels like Durov has decided to push for a much tighter connection between Telegram and the blockchain. So, grab some popcorn! 🍿 The Links

I played Durov’s casino and won Pretty clickbaity headline — I hope I managed to grab your attention. Now to the point. Since not all readers are up to speed on gifts, here’s a quick rundown of crafting. Today, Telegram introduced a feature that lets you, with a certain probability, “combine” several Desk Calendar or Jingle Bells gifts into one new gift. There’s a chance it won’t work and all the gifts used in crafting will be burned. You can craft using 1 to 4 gifts — the more you use, the higher the chance of success. The result can be uncommon < rare < epic < legendary. I don’t yet know the exact probabilities, but that’s not the main point. I tried crafting calendars one at a time a few times. The first three attempts failed and the gifts burned, but on the fourth attempt I got this legendary one. I have no idea how much it’s worth, so I listed it for 1060 TON on Tonnel, just in case someone buys it. The Links

EVAA Launch Recap & First Unlocks The $Evaa token just had a smooth launch and listings on Binance Alpha, Binance Futures, Gateio, and MEXC. All listings went live exactly on schedule – flawless execution. 👏 About first unlocks. 👼 Angel Round At the very beginning, tokens were only in the hands of market makers and angel investors. - $120k raised at $0.20 per token - 5% unlocked at TGE, while the remaining 95% is locked with a 6-month cliff, followed by 12 months of linear vesting. 🎟 NFT Vouchers (Liquidity Providers / $Evaaxp farmers) In November, the first unlock for those who farmed $Evaaxp and received NFT vouchers will happen. - Cliff: 1 month - 15% unlock on 2025-11-02, then 15% monthly for the next 5 months 🤝 EVAA FRIENDS A separate $75k allocation of $Evaa was sold to the EVAA Friends NFT card holders. I personally joined this round — soon I’ll share my motivation, expectations, and the outcome. - Cliff: 30 days 📊 Market Reality Since tokens are currently concentrated with market makers, the chart reflects their moves. Whether you see it as “ugly” or “beautiful” is up to you — but the truth is, for the first month, the MM can draw whatever picture they want. 🔮 What’s Next? I’ll dive deeper into the tokenomics and map out the unlock schedule for every group. One thing is certain: the @evaaprotocol team was preparing for this launch for 2 years. Multiple scenarios are likely already in place. In my view, $Evaa is a blue-chip project on the TON blockchain — worth keeping an eye on. Stay tuned, I’ll soon share my personal story of participating in the EVAA FRIENDS presale. 🫡

I joined and observed two sticker pack launches on different platforms, and here’s what stood out 1. Launch by @pudgypenguins and @sticker_community You could grab a sealed sticker pack for 15 $Ton, with random drops of different rarities: Ice (555), Midas (3,000), Classic (6,000) — total supply 9,555 across three separate collections. Max 5 packs per account. Sold out in 1 minute. The mechanics were fun, but honestly, the supply feels huge. And with Pudgy now having 9 different sticker pack collections, it’s starting to look a bit over the top. 2. Launch by @fused and @GoodVibesClub This one was way more interesting in terms of execution. Supply was 2,222, price 22 $Ton. One pack per wallet (probably some WLs could mint one extra). Sold out in 12 hours — which is still solid. Here’s the kicker: packs were instantly minted as NFTs and tradable on-chain. In the first 12 hours, the trading volume hit 7.3k $Ton. On top of that, it’s clear the team came prepared — a few fresh wallets quietly stacked around 120 packs and are actively sweeping the floor. That means the floor price will stay stable and likely won’t dip below mint. Big respect for that move! Final thoughts Sticker packs are very different from @telegram gifts — here, every IP decides how to play the game and grow their brand + collection. Personally, I’m waiting for pack customization and deeper Telegram integration. If avatars come into play, that’ll be a killer feature and stickers will absolutely moon. 🚀 The Links | Table of content

It’s time for the next piece in my token series on our beloved TON. Sticker Narrative Telegram has a ton of sticker packs made by the team itself. You see them everywhere — on the official site, in docs, in news. Some characters are basically Telegram mascots already. Utya, Buddy, Cherry. Back in spring ‘24, a few coins launched under these stickers. Like most coins, they nuked pretty fast. But recently someone pumped the hell out of them. That sparked a wave: the community started spinning up or reviving other sticker-based coins. Personally, I think it’s a sick idea — connecting stickers with coins, giving birth to fresh communities around them. And who knows, maybe one of these hits a $100M+ mcap one day. For BAYC, Pudgy Penguins, Azuki, Moonbirds, Doodles, Sappy Seals — this could be a nice case study and even motivation to launch their own coin on TON, airdrop to NFT holders on other chains + sticker pack holders on TON. 👀 I’m still a sticker-believer. Some collections are gonna send. Just gotta have patience. CTO of Old Tokens Another meta I’m seeing: reviving old coins. Literally everything. From GasPump audio tokens to the OG stuff launched via basic minter + manual DEX liquidity, that once had huge ATH. Some teams are legit coming back — buying their old bags and building again. Respect. But, ngl, most are just hustlers hopping from one old coin to another, LARPing as CTOs and abandoning in 48h. Expect most of these “revivals” to last a couple of days max. So yeah — careful out there, especially if you’re not early in the rotation. Then there’s the influencer meta. Two types: 1. The real grinders — they shill with their whole soul, onboard new users, push their bags hard. 2. The mercenaries — they ask for supply, make a few posts, dump, and run to the next shiny object. Don’t trust every shill thread. Train your eyes. Wrap-up At the end of the day — learn to build your own take. Trust facts, sometimes gut feeling, but don’t let random influencers play you. Also, quick note: last time I mentioned the sTONks platform and their token. Back then it was ~45k. In 3 months it ripped to 350k and now chills around 150–160k. Soon they’re rolling out a trading terminal. Hard to picture what it’ll look like on TON right now, but if it’s a solid aggregator of launchpads + tokens with proper filters — it could be a killer tool. Nothing like it on TON yet.
